34 year old male here. The doctor heard a murmur sound from my heart and suggested a ultrasound for heart. The ultrasound showed moderate MR(mitral regurgitation). Is this normal? Anyone else has the issue?
It usually doesn’t require treatment if it’s mild, which is the majority of cases. Your doctor should have discussed this with you when they contacted you about the ultrasound. If you still have questions you should call the office back and ask to speak to a doctor or nurse about your results.
